Since their inception in 1982, They Might Be Giants have carved a niche in the alternative music scene with their clever wordplay and innovative sound. Hailing from Lincoln, Nebraska, the duo has captivated audiences for decades, building a loyal fanbase that spans generations. The 9:30 Club, located at 815 V St NW in Washington, D.C., is renowned for its vibrant atmosphere and exceptional acoustics. With a rating of 9.2/10, fans rave about the intimate setting that allows for a close connection between the performers and the audience. This venue is a staple in the D.C. music scene, known for hosting a diverse lineup of artists across genres.
